Re: 33/34 Garwood Fender skirts
The horizontal rod at the bottom of the skirt, when pushed up, brings the curved part at the top down into the fender bead. The rod is usually secured by a "lip" on the bottom edge of the skirt. Also, the tabs on the edge of the skirt in the front and back, rest against the finder lip. Some have additional brackets that are screwed into the fender lip on the bottom.
